Adele (given name)


Adele is a feminine given name meaning 'nobility'. It derives from German Adel meaning 'nobility' or adal, 'noble'. In Italy its name day is 24 December in honor of Adela of Pfalzel.
Its male form is the Germanic given name Adel.
The name, also spelled Adel, is also in use in Israel, where it stands for the Hebrew phrase esh dat lamo or a fiery law unto them, used in reference to the Torah.
